Learning Mentor (Graduate Programme)

The Role

We would like to hire experienced and trainee practitioners with a passion for making a difference to the lives of children with autism. Our Teaching and Learning Practitioners work as a member of a class team supporting on average 8 pupils per class. You will help deliver excellent teaching underpinned by Applied Behaviour Analysis (ABA)/Verbal Behaviour (VB) to children and young adults with autism and associated learning difficulties. You will work individually and in small groups.

We are also looking for trainee mentors who are dedicated, enthusiastic and motivated individuals who share our mission of empowering young adults with autism to lead lives full of choice and opportunity, this will be based in our post 19 hubs.
 

Please note, you will need to have a psychology degree and full right to work status in order to be considered for this opportunity.
